import java.util.Iterator; public class ArrayStackOfStrings implements Iterable { private String[] a; // holds the items private int N; // number of items in stack public ArrayStackOfStrings(int max) { a = new String[max]; } public boolean isEmpty() { return (N == 0); } public void push(String item) { a[N++] = item; } public String pop() { return a[--N]; } public Iterator iterator() { return new ArrayIterator(); } public class ArrayIterator implements Iterator { private int i = N-1; public boolean hasNext() { return i >= 0; } public String next() { return a[i--]; } public void remove() { throw new UnsupportedOperationException(); } } public static void main(String[] args) { int max = Integer.parseInt(args[0]); ArrayStackOfStrings stack = new ArrayStackOfStrings(max); while (!StdIn.isEmpty()) { String item = StdIn.readString(); if (!item.equals("-")) stack.push(item); else if (stack.isEmpty()) StdOut.println("BAD INPUT"); else StdOut.print(stack.pop() + " "); } StdOut.println(); // print what's left on the stack StdOut.print("Left on stack: "); for (String s : stack) { StdOut.print(s + " "); } StdOut.println(); } }
